florida strain Posted April 18, 2010 Posted April 18, 2010 join a bass club and enter first as a co- angler, you should be able to find a club through local tackle shops,newspapers,or online. Quote
Koop Posted April 18, 2010 Posted April 18, 2010 There are 2 clubs out of Madison, there is another in Janesville and another I believe in Delavan. UW Madison, Whitewater and northern IL schools also have teams. Most of the clubs have some sort of a yearly membership fee and unless your 18 you will need your parents to sign some sort of waver so the boater is not held liable if you are injured. Last year I fished club tournaments on the fox chain and on Delavan. I'm not sure about open tournaments there. You can also try checking around on www.lake-link.com lots of good local info on there about tournaments etc. Just type in the body of water your interested in and post a comment in the thread for that body asking when an open tournament is and what you would need to do to fish as a co-angler. Jacob Robinson Posted April 18, 2010 Posted April 18, 2010 I started fishing BFL Events as a Co-Angler when i was 17. I skipped the whole club level. I would recommend starting in a club though. You will learn alot either way. Quote
Super User slonezp Posted April 21, 2010 Super User Posted April 21, 2010 I fish US Anglers Choice on the Fox Chain first tourney is this Sunday. There is about 6 or 7 different organizations fishing tourneys on the Chain. You can also look up BigBucksBass out of Action Marine. They do a tourney trail on the chain and a # of them in southern Wisconsin. These are 2 man tourneys and most boaters have regular partners but ocassionaly they need fill-ins. There is no age limit.
